UHMWPE : A Material of Choice for Orthopedic Implants
Ultra-High Molecular Weight Polyethylene (UHMWPE) stands out as a leading choice for orthopedic implants. Its exceptional mechanical properties make it ideal for applications such as hip and knee surgeries. UHMWPE exhibits remarkable wear resistance, preventing the risk of implant degradation over time. Furthermore, its biocompatible nature improves tissue integration and reduces inflammatory reactions.
Ultra-high Molecular Weight Polyethylene's Biocompatibility and Properties for Medical Use
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ene (UHMWPE) displays exceptional biocompatibility, making it a highly sought after material for various medical applications. Its physical inertness minimizes unfavorable reactions within the human body. Furthermore, UHMWPE's outstanding wear resistance and flexibility contribute to its long-lasting performance in demanding situations.
- Widely used medical applications of UHMWPE include joint replacements, artificial cartilage, and blood vessel grafts.
The biocompatibility of UHMWPE is attributed to its reduced potential for adverse effects. It does not cause significant inflammatory responses in tissues. In addition, UHMWPE's smooth surface reduces the risk of adhesion, further enhancing its safety for medical devices.
Investigating the Diverse Applications of Medical Grade UHMWPE
Ultra-high molecular weight polyethylene (UHMWPE) is lauded for its exceptional strength characteristics. This makes it an ideal component for a wide range of medical applications. From prosthetic implants to medical equipment, UHMWPE consistently delivers outstanding reliability. Its biocompatibility and tolerance for friction further solidify its place as a cornerstone in modern medicine.
A number of notable applications include:
* Artificial joint implants: UHMWPE is commonly used in hip, knee, and shoulder replacements due to its ability to withstand the constant pressure of movement.
* Bearing surfaces: UHMWPE's low friction coefficient makes it suitable for bearings in prosthetic devices, reducing degradation over time.
